'WWE 2K16' Creation Studio app releases for mobile

The free WWE 2K16 Creation Studio app wwe.2k.com

Originally scheduled to arrive alongside the title last Oct. 27, a companion app for "WWE 2K16" that lets players scan their faces and create a superstar based on their appearance has launched for mobile devices.

According to an announcement on publisher 2K Game's website, the "WWE 2K16" Creation Studio app is now available as a free download on iOS and Android devices. With the app, players can take pictures of themselves or anyone they want and export the images to the Community Creations menu in-game.

The image capture option itself is almost complete, with players having options to alter their appearances in terms of brightness, contrast, color and size. In addition, the app can also automatically crop and resize the images and remove background and other unwanted details from the image.

In addition to images that players can use to export their own faces into the game, the new companion app also has a "Logo Capture" function, which players can use to add custom electronic billboards, decals, show logos, and Championship designs to their "WWE 2K16" experience.

While the companion app already has instructions in the app itself, players who are having trouble scanning and building up images can also read the step-by-step instructions of 2K Games included in the announcement.

The new Creation Studio companion app is timely for it arrived just prior to the rollout of the next expansion content for "WWE 2K16." Players of the current wrestling title will receive the Legends Pack DLC just before Christmas.

Releasing on Dec. 22 for both current-gen Xbox One and PS4 and older-gen Xbox 360 and PS3 consoles, the new Legends Pack DLC will add Dusty Rhodes, Roddy Piper, Trish Stratus, Lita, Mr. Perfect, and Big Boss Man to the expanding roster of unlocked and playable WWE superstars.

The new Legends Pack DLC will come as part of the Season Pass and can also be purchased as a standalone expansion for $8.99.
